The Evolving Role of Today's CIO

The responsibilities of a Chief Information Officer have expanded significantly over the years. Modern CIOs are no longer focused solely on managing IT infrastructure. They play a strategic role in shaping business objectives, improving operational efficiency, enhancing customer experiences, and driving digital transformation initiatives.

As organizations continue adopting advanced technologies, CIOs are expected to align technology investments with business goals while managing cybersecurity, compliance, workforce development, and innovation. Leadership summits provide an ideal environment where these executives can exchange ideas, learn from successful implementations, and discover practical approaches to complex business challenges.

Learning From Diverse Industry Perspectives

Every industry experiences digital transformation differently. Manufacturing companies may prioritize automation, healthcare organizations focus on data security, while financial institutions emphasize regulatory compliance.

Leadership summits bring together professionals from multiple industries, creating opportunities to compare different approaches to similar problems.

This diversity encourages innovative thinking because solutions developed in one sector often inspire improvements in another.

Cross-industry learning expands strategic thinking and helps organizations avoid limiting themselves to familiar practices.
